Linux查看后台运行程序的简易指南(linux看后台运行程序)
今天让我们来说说怎么查看Linux后台运行的程序。每个Linux系统的内核会支持大量的进程与程序,我们需要掌握一些命令以此查看后台程序运行状态。
首先让我们看看`top`命令,它是一种被广泛使用的Linux系统监视器,可以监控运行状态以及各个进程的CPU 使用情况。如果想查看某个特定的进程,可以使用`top -p [PID]`命令。其中`PID`是要查看的相关的进程标号。
另一种重要的命令就是`ps`。它可以给出一些关于正在运行的任务信息,而`ps -ef`可以查看更多的系统任务状态信息。例如,可以使用如下方式获取关于nginx的进程信息:
“`bash
ps -efww | grep nginx
比较常用的还有`netstat`命令,这是一个用于审查网络情况的 linux 系统命令。也可以使用``netstat -anp``命令查看所有使用过的端口,知道运行了哪些程序:
```bashnetstat -anp|grep LISTEN
有时,可能还需要查看流量信息,这时就需要使用`iftop`命令了,它可以帮助我们查看每一个正在运行的进程的网络使用以及流向。
除了以上常用的查看命令,Linux系统开发者还提供了一些其它的命令可以查看Linux的后台运行程序,如`df`,`dpkg`以及`free -m`等。它们都对我们查看进程有帮助作用。
总之,Linux系统为用户提供了大量的查看命令,彼此组合可以查看多种状态的后台进程。强大的功能总有其精彩之处!